Introduction

Spin mops are practical floor-cleaning tools designed to make mopping easier by using a spinning mechanism to wring out excess water from the mop head. Unlike traditional mops that require manual squeezing, spin mops can help control moisture while reducing the effort needed during cleaning. They are useful for kitchens, bathrooms, hardwood floors, tile, laminate, and other hard surfaces.

Modern spin mops are available in different designs, including dual-bucket spin mops, microfiber spin mops, hands-free wringing systems, adjustable-handle mops, and mop-and-bucket sets with splash guards. When choosing one, consider mop head material, bucket capacity, wringing mechanism, handle length, spin control, microfiber pad quality, floor compatibility, and ease of cleaning. Some models also include multiple reusable mop heads or separate compartments for washing and drying.

Spin Mops Buying Guide

Spin mops are convenient floor-cleaning tools that use a spinning wringer to remove excess water from the mop head. They can help make cleaning easier while giving you better control over moisture, which is particularly useful for hardwood, laminate, tile, and other hard floors. Before buying, consider these important features.

1. Choose the Right Type

Popular options include spin mop and bucket systems, foot-pedal spin mops, handle-driven spin mops, microfiber spin mops, and dual-bucket systems. Choose a design based on your preferred wringing method, floor type, and available storage space.

2. Check the Wringing Mechanism

The wringer is one of the most important features. Foot pedals allow hands-free operation, while handle-driven systems let you spin the mop without bending down. Choose a mechanism that feels comfortable and provides effective moisture control.

3. Consider Moisture Control

Hardwood and some other floors can be sensitive to excess water. Look for a spin mop that lets you control how damp the microfiber head becomes. A well-wrung mop can help reduce excessive moisture during cleaning.

4. Look for a Microfiber Mop Head

Microfiber can effectively collect dust, dirt, hair, and everyday debris. Washable and reusable mop heads are also convenient for repeated use and can reduce the need for disposable cleaning pads.

5. Check Mop Head Size

A larger mop head can cover more floor area with each pass, while a smaller head can be easier to maneuver around furniture and in tight spaces. Choose a size suitable for your rooms and cleaning routine.

6. Consider 360° Rotation

A rotating mop head can make it easier to clean around furniture, along baseboards, and into corners. Some models also feature flat-laying joints that provide better access beneath beds, sofas, and cabinets.

7. Check the Handle Length

Look for an adjustable or telescopic handle if you want to customize the height. This can improve comfort and reduce the need to bend during longer cleaning sessions.

8. Consider Bucket Capacity

A larger bucket can hold more water and reduce the need for frequent refilling, while a smaller bucket is easier to carry and store. Choose the capacity according to the size of your home.

9. Look for a Splash Guard

A splash guard around the spinning basket can help prevent water from splashing onto surrounding floors and walls during wringing. This can make the cleaning process less messy.

10. Consider Wheels

Buckets with wheels can be easier to move from room to room, especially when filled with water. This feature is particularly useful for larger homes or users who prefer not to carry a heavy bucket.

11. Check for Separate Water Compartments

Some spin mop systems feature separate areas for washing and wringing. This can help keep the clean-water and dirty-water processes more organized and may provide a more convenient cleaning routine.

12. Consider Additional Mop Heads

Some systems include multiple microfiber replacement heads. Extra heads can be useful for regular cleaning and allow you to keep a spare available while another pad is being washed.

13. Check Floor Compatibility

Make sure the spin mop is appropriate for your flooring. Sealed hardwood, laminate, tile, vinyl, and other hard surfaces can have different cleaning requirements. Follow the flooring manufacturer’s recommendations.

14. Consider Cleaning and Maintenance

Look for machine-washable mop heads and removable components that are easy to rinse and dry. Regularly cleaning the mop head can help prevent dirt and odors from building up.

15. Look for Useful Bucket Features

Features such as drain plugs, carry handles, detergent dispensers, handle holders, and pouring spouts can make the bucket easier to use and maintain.

16. Consider Weight and Storage

A complete spin mop system can take up more room than a basic flat or spray mop. Check the bucket dimensions and handle storage requirements before buying, particularly if you have limited closet space.

17. Choose According to Your Cleaning Needs

For small apartments, a compact spin mop may be easier to store. For larger homes, consider a system with a bigger bucket, multiple mop heads, or wheels. For hardwood floors, prioritize effective moisture control and a gentle microfiber head.

18. Compare Price and Value

Don’t choose a spin mop based only on bucket size or price. Compare wringing mechanism, mop head quality, moisture control, handle design, bucket capacity, wheels, splash protection, reusable pads, floor compatibility, durability, and included accessories.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is a spin mop?

A spin mop is a floor-cleaning system that uses a spinning mechanism to remove excess water from the mop head. It usually comes with a bucket and can help make wet cleaning easier and more convenient.

Are spin mops good for hardwood floors?

Yes, spin mops can be useful for sealed hardwood floors because the wringing mechanism allows better control over how much water remains on the mop head. Always follow your flooring manufacturer’s cleaning recommendations.

How does a spin mop wringer work?

Depending on the model, the wringer may be activated by a foot pedal, handle mechanism, or manual spinning action. Spinning removes excess water from the microfiber mop head.

Are microfiber spin mops better?

Microfiber mop heads are popular because they can collect dust, dirt, and hair effectively while being gentle on many hard surfaces. Reusable microfiber heads can also reduce replacement costs.

How often should I wash a spin mop head?

Wash the mop head after each significant cleaning session or according to the manufacturer’s instructions. Regular washing helps remove trapped dirt and can prevent unpleasant odors.
